Nisa Stamford Lincolnshire

In September 2020, Lincolnshire welcomed a brand-new convenience store in place of a derelict pub that has been standing empty and in disrepair for more than five years.

The old pub has been transformed into a modern Nisa Local store, creating 15 local jobs, and The Jordon Group had the pleasure of being the fit-out team for this exciting project.

The new Nisa store offers shoppers a fantastic range of fresh produce, a deli counter, hot and cold food-to-go, as well as a comprehensive grocery offer including a large selection of award-winning Co-op own label products.
Owner Siva Thievanayagam, who runs a number of other convenience stores in and around the Peterborough area, purchased the site in January and despite the added complications of Covid-19, the development ran to schedule and was delivered on time.
Siva commented…

“We’ve worked really hard on the plans for this store. I really want people to walk in and get a good first impression as soon as they enter with a real wow factor.”
He continued…
“I want the store to have a modern feel but one that is different and unique and that the store is a place where shoppers enjoy their experience.”
With the latest flooring, lighting, shelving and refrigeration, two self-scan checkouts, extensive off road parking and a strong focus on pricing and promotions along with the wide ranging food-to-go offer and extensive 45 metres of chilled bays, Siva hopes his latest store will be a hit with the local community which he plans to become an integral part of.

He said: “We are situated in the middle of a large residential area and have a college directly across the road and so we plan to become an important part of the community, employing local people, serving the local area, working with them and supporting them with local causes.

“I have lots of ideas about how we will get involved and I’m looking forward to opening our doors and welcoming our shoppers.”
